six components of cohousing

Cohousing can be found in many forms - from urban factory loft conversions to suburban cities to small towns. Whatever the form, cohousing projects share the six components that are listed here and described more fully below:
​
  1. PARTIPATORY PROCESS: Residents help organise and participate in the planning and design process for the housing development, and they are responsible as a group for final decisions.
  2. DELIBERATE NEIGHBOURHOOD DESIGN: The physical design encourages a strong sense of community,
  3. EXTENSIVE COMMON FACILITIES: Common areas are an integral part of the community, designed for daily use and to supplement private living areas.
  4. COMPLETE RESIDENT MANAGEMENT: Residents manage the development, making decisions of common concern at community meetings.
  5. NON-HIERARCHAL STRUCTURE: There are not really leadership roles. The responsibilities for the decisions are shared by the comunity’s adults.
  6. SEPARATE INCOME SOURCES: Residents have their own primary incomes, the community does not generate income.
